Man’s maker was made man,
that He, Ruler of the stars,
might nurse at His mother’s breast;
that the Bread might hunger,
the Fountain thirst,
the Light sleep,
the Way be tired on its journey;
that the Truth might be accused of false witness,
the Teacher be beaten with whips,
the Foundation be suspended on wood;
that Strength might grow weak;
that the Healer might be wounded;
that Life might die.
~Augustine

Epic by John Eldridge
Life is a story. It is your story, and it is my story. God is a great author. Such a great author he has authored every other author. He has written the most grand story ever told! The story of our lives, we are just living it out.
Sometimes in our lives we wonder what God is doing, this couldn’t possibly be for our best! How often could we say that while reading a novel as well. Maybe sometimes it is hard to see around the bend - we are not as creative of our great and loving Savior who bought us. We need to entrust our lives to the divine Author and Father who knitted each of us together in our mothers’ womb.
We can be assured that He has written our story, and all of His children have happy endings. Believe that God IS writing what is best, and a better story then you can imagine.
“And we know that for those who love God all things work together for good, for those who are called according to his purpose. “
Romans 8:28
Jesus for President by Shaine Claiborne.
Well, let’s try this blog thing. First off, excellent book. Essentially about politics by the standards of the Bible and Jesus; provides a lot to think about, especially if you think you know what you believe and what Jesus would say about it. Time to rethink some things really.
It’s amazing how the line in which this country was formed and our values molded differs from Scripture on so many accounts; yet it seems that the two are agreed upon by most - this Republican Prosperity Christianity. Is this really what Jesus had in mind? Well, I don’t really think so. But what about the Democratic Socialism Christianity.. uh, again, I really don’t think so.
Obviously God isn’t exactly pro-war. Nor would I say God meant by loving the homeless means to pay your taxes and let the government do it. I do believe there is something in the middle of these extremes that should be strived after.
After watching Sicko by Michael Moore as well, my thoughts on both sides have changed, once again. Lately, I feel that I have been in continuous debate on politics. I will try to outline my current, but always changing thoughts on politics as of now.
I’ve always been a Republican, through-and-through. And, I still believe that I remain a republican at heart. Just, don’t agree with much of their side thoughts lets say. I advocate small government as always, with an emphasis on morality: Against gay marriage, and for pro-life. Republican ideals right. But also I am against war.
Although, I’m all for a free economy, I’ve recently added some thoughts and expansions. I’m starting - alright I’m not sold - to see advantages to universal health care. For instance libraries, fire departments, police, etc are all socialized; yet health care is not. Why should we have to pay for basic health? Do we not have the right to be healthy? I’ve seen so many stories of insurance companies destroy peoples lives all in the name of money. People should not go without the right to health - as in the right to life, liberty and the pursuit of happiness - I feel that health is sort of a part of that.
As a Republican, we should uphold the constitution by providing the right to health care.
This country is corrupt, and America has very little to do with the gospel of Jesus. Jesus for President is a very wonderful and influential book. It even advocates not voting in that we shouldn’t be part of the worlds’ system, but only of God’s system. Even so, I am beginning to see ways in which we can receive more liberty as humankind, and progression in the world (in a secular aspect).
Most importantly we need to stay true to Christ before this world and live the gospel. We will never see the poor fed and the lost found until the church lives the gospel as Christ would have us to live.
